Paws for Life ... a walk for Samoyeds and for those living with breast cancer. 

While I will be walking, Christopher our Samoyed and Suki a Samoyed mix will not be joining me.  Christopher, who spent his first 5 years in a puppy mill siring samoyeds before being rescued is not able to handle the excitment of that many people.  Suki cannot join me as she cannot be around puppies due to her lymphoma which she is receiving chemo for each week.  Your support of this walk will not only benefit dogs like Christopher who are in terrible situations but also the Good Shepherd Hospital's Breast Cancer support group.  You can read more below.

UPDATE ON SUKI, October 3:  She has completed 12 of the 16 chemo treatments and is doing fantastic.   Her platelets continue to be low in part due to chemo.  When the last chemo of the series is done she will go to oral chemo (not as harsh) and once a month chemo (again not the harshest) which she will stay on until she comes out of remission and then it will be time to say goodbye.

As a Not-For-Profit Samoyed rescue organization Northern IL Samoyed Assistance, Inc. is totally funded by contributions and fundraisers. Rescuing, Repairing, and Rehoming abandoned and unwanted Samoyeds can be very costly. Just the bare bones basic medical care of providing spay and neuter surgery, rabies, DHA2PP, & Bordatella for boarding purposes, Micro-chipping, a full blood chemistry, and physical examination can run upwards of $300-400 for each Samoyed. Add to this internal or external parasite treatment, antibiotics for a large variety of possible infections, x-rays, ultrasounds and some times major surgeries to repair years of neglect and the cost can, and often does, exceed thousands of dollars.
